Your search - technologies means innovative forms des personal communication what site developpement l afrique.~ - did not match any resources.

Perhaps you should try some spelling variations:
personal communication » interpersonal communication
technologies means » technologies dans, technologies can, technologies any
communication what » communication a, communication without, communication within
site developpement » site development, de developpement, le developpement
means innovative » man innovative, years innovative, demands innovative
innovative forms » innovative firms, innovative formen, innovation forms
developpement l » developpement il, developpement la, developpement de
des personal » des personals, der personal, das personal
forms des » form des, formen des, formes de
what site » what state, what elite, what sets
l afrique » en afrique

You may be able to get more results by adjusting your search query.